This project hopes to employ teleworking ideas and technology in such a way as to help socially marginalised people to re-enter the labour market. The groups specifically aimed at include disabled, migrants, rural population and urban poor. The approach that the PERIPHERA project has taken is to establish Telecentres in six validation sites. These sites allow the marginalised individual to take part in training in skills including teleworking, the centres will also provide opportunities for access to essential equipment in pursuit of skills development. These centres will then exploit ‘new opportunities for working’ and ‘new ways of working’ (their quotes) through self-help. The project hopes to provide the job opportunities through sponsors and employment of self-help groups that would be based in the PERIPHERA telecentres. There are seven Periphera telematic application sites. |
